Chuck's Bikes is awesome. We have all had customer service nightmares from time to time, so it's refreshing when someone steps up to the plate and really does something cool.

I visit Chuck's site frequently, and I've been wanting to do business with him for a while. I've emailed him quite a bit, and he always replies promptly. Until a week ago, I had never bought anything from him. Well, I ordered the Look seat post he has along with one of those $12 carbon water bottle cages. When the stuff came in, I found that he had sent me two water bottle cages, but had billed me for one. I emailed him back (we also got turned around processing my payment) and asked him about this. I was perfectly willing to pay for the extra cage. He told me to just keep it free of charge.

Now, $12 isn't that much. That won't make or break either me or Chuck. But he still didn't have to give it to me. He was real cool about everything, and the whole transaction went very well.

If you're looking for bike stuff, particularly if you're on a budget, Chuck's is a great place to go. I'll certainly do business with him in the future.
